Backflow testing services involve inspecting and evaluating a building’s plumbing system to ensure that contaminated water does not flow backward into the clean water supply. The process typically includes checking backflow prevention devices, such as backflow preventers or check valves, to verify they are functioning correctly. Proper testing helps identify any potential vulnerabilities that could allow pollutants or harmful substances to enter the potable water system, safeguarding the water quality for residents and businesses alike.

These services address common problems associated with backflow, including device failure, wear and tear, or improper installation that can compromise water safety. When backflow preventers malfunction, contaminated water from irrigation systems, industrial processes, or other sources can siphon back into the main water line, posing health risks and violating local water safety regulations. Regular testing helps detect issues early, preventing costly repairs and ensuring compliance with local codes and standards.

Properties that typically utilize backflow testing services include residential homes, especially those with irrigation systems or well water connections, as well as commercial buildings such as restaurants, offices, and retail stores. Industrial facilities, farms, and municipal water systems also frequently require routine backflow testing to maintain water safety and meet regulatory requirements. These properties often rely on consistent testing schedules to ensure their plumbing systems are functioning properly and to avoid potential disruptions caused by backflow-related contamination.

Service Call Fee - The initial fee for backflow testing services typically ranges from $50 to $150, depending on the provider and location. This fee often covers the inspection and testing process for a single device.

Per Device Cost - Testing a single backflow prevention device generally costs between $75 and $200. Larger or more complex systems may incur higher charges within this range.

Multiple Device Discounts - For properties with multiple backflow preventers, service providers may charge between $150 and $400 for testing all devices. The total cost varies based on the number and type of devices tested.

Additional Inspection Fees - If repairs or additional inspections are required, costs can range from $100 to $300 per visit. These fees are separate from standard testing charges and depend on the scope of work needed.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is backflow testing? Backflow testing involves inspecting a plumbing system to ensure that contaminated water cannot flow back into the clean water supply. Local service providers can perform these tests to verify system integrity.

Why is backflow testing important? Regular backflow testing helps prevent potential water contamination, protecting public health and ensuring compliance with local regulations.

How often should backflow testing be done? It is recommended to have backflow testing performed annually or as required by local water authorities to maintain system safety.

Who provides backflow testing services? Qualified plumbing or backflow specialists in the area offer testing services to assess and maintain backflow prevention devices.
